How to Choose the Perfect Mower for 5 Acres
A comprehensive guide based on real-world testing and user feedback
What Actually Matters When Shopping
1. Coverage Efficiency vs Deck Size
Larger cutting widths mean fewer passes, vital for 5-acre lots. Deck size impacts speed and fatigue.
Look for
Look for decks at least 20 inches for push/battery mowers, or robotic mowers with full mapping and area coverage capabilities.
Avoid
Anything under 14 inches or single-unit limitations that can't scale to 5+ acres.
2. Navigation & Boundary Management
Advanced RTK or smart navigation drastically reduces missed spots and manual intervention.
Look for
Seek RTK robots, multi-zone app control, and virtual wire-free boundary mapping for hassle-free operation.
Avoid
Products demanding perimeter wire layout or basic random mapping—high maintenance on large plots.
3. Battery/Runtime & Power
Battery is king for autonomy. Evaluate area-per-charge and whether mowers can be scaled via additional units or batteries.
Look for
High-capacity runtime (60+ min) or solar/battery hybrids, plus the option for parallel units.
Avoid
Short runtime with no easy way to expand or swap batteries; solar-only units without backup.

Avoid These Common Mistakes
1. Underestimating Coverage Needs
• Why problematic: Many buyers choose units too small—resulting in frustration and wasted time.
• Better approach: Calculate your acreage, then look for products (or combinations) that comfortably surpass your mowing zones.
2. Ignoring Navigation Technology
• Why problematic: Outdated mapping or manual wires waste hours on setup and frequently miss boundaries.
• Better approach: Prioritize RTK, camera vision, and app-based virtual fences for large or complex lots.
3. Focusing Only on Mower Cost
• Why problematic: Cheaper units may wear out fast or be inadequate for acreage, leading to higher lifelong costs.
• Better approach: Balance upfront spend against time, maintenance, and replacement costs—sometimes, premium is cheaper in the long run.

Pro Tips for Success
1. Before You Buy
Double-measure acreage and zones; check for obstacles and WiFi/LoRa coverage in all areas you want mowed.
2. First Week of Use
Test mapping and obstacle avoidance thoroughly. Set boundaries and monitor for missed spots.
3. Long-term Care
Keep blades sharp and clean sensors; update apps and firmware for robots. Rotate batteries if using multiple.
4. When to Upgrade
Consider adding units or replacing only if mowing time exceeds a full day per week, or if technology leaps (solar/RTK) enable safer, more efficient mowing.
